• Kamp Kairphree
Co-ed for children ages 5-12
Kamp Kairphree operates out of the Eastern Greenwich Civic Center. Campers rotate between the EGCC and two locations at Greenwich Point Beach. Campers go to island Beach by ferry on Wednesdays. Regular activities include arts & crafts, sports, canoeing, board games. One special event will be scheduled per session. Twelve pre-selected bus stops throughout Greenwich are available for pick up and drop off at no extra charge.

The Greenwich Racquet Club offers both a tennis only camp and a tennis sports camp. The tennis sports camp is primarily tennis, but also includes indoor soccer and basketball. Students are placed according to age and skill set, using the correct court size, balls, and racquets. Fun drills and games are implemented to develop proper technique. footwork, and ball control.
